Output 33398d65aecc97a4c008189272db48a9734cd2388a78c82183471f7f3be4195e:4
- value
- 50374221
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e59684bfa2fd85630064057e39325c20ca78dcf OP_EQUAL
- address
- 3QstfQQcEsCoJ4McSvoiEPusZVBTAKH7F1
- transaction
- 33398d65aecc97a4c008189272db48a9734cd2388a78c82183471f7f3be4195e
- confirmations
- 489434
- spent
- true